What number of calories should a 13 month old boy be eating?

A doctor has provided 1 answer
Dr. Keith Ramsey answered

Specializes in Pediatrics - Adolescent Medicine

Usually don't: Count calories in a 13 month old. If he is normal size, then let him eat as much as he wants. Do not regularly give him low calorie or low fat products. Almost 100% of the time, he will eat the right amount of food that he needs to grow properly.
